Trainbearer

noun

noun ·Uncommon 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    Someone who holds up the train of a dress, robe etc.

    "She was first employed as the Queen's trainbearer, and went on to become her main lady-in-waiting."

  2. 2
    one who holds up the train of a gown or robe on a ceremonial occasion wordnet
  3. 3
    Either of two species of long-tailed hummingbirds in the genus Lesbia, found in tropical South America.

Etymology

From train + bearer.
